People 65 and older with low income can apply for Medicare Savings Programs for help with Medicare premiums and out-of-pocket … WebNov 1, 2024 · According to a Kaiser Family Foundation analysis of marketplace plans nationwide for a 40-year-old person, the average premium (without subsidies) for a silver plan in 2024 is $456. The price ranges from a low of $323, in New Hampshire, to a high of $841, in Vermont. What if I cannot afford Obamacare? If you cannot afford Obamacare, …
